Output 12f867db32df3bf564601a2e65c54f2db020f4ca6f8c809e0d350e223b9b0f05:1

value
658187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7894f3cacff3eac8b6c3b33523fc00adee68d573 OP_EQUAL
address
3CgbSx9Mru8jEagKQmrou1ueDxCZs6CKZA
transaction
12f867db32df3bf564601a2e65c54f2db020f4ca6f8c809e0d350e223b9b0f05
spent
true